Make/Model:

HR31 Nissan Skyline GTS (not a GTS-X)

Year:

1986

Kilometers:

240K for the body

about 90K for the motor

Transmission type:

R32 GTS-T turbo box fitted (manual!), in very good condition

Engine:

R32 Silver top ECCS RB20DET with factory turbo.

The half cut came with a MINES ECU which is currently installed (No boost cut, no rev limit, and no speed limiter @ 180km/h)

Colour:

Original white paint! (in very good condition except for the stone chips on the front of the bonnet)

Modifications:

Turbosmart Mechanical Boost bleeder "T". Currently running 12psiCar has been dyno'd at 133rwKW with fairly rich AF ratio's due to jap MINES tuning.K&N pod filter with new R32 flow meterUses the factory R31 "side mount" intercooler.Exedy HD sports clutch (fitted about 30K ago)Autometer Boost Gauge mounted on steering column.GoFastBits plumb back blow off valveRecoed power steering rackNew ball joints, and castor rod bushes4 x Bilstein shocks (with the big shaft), fronts have just recently been serviced by Quadrant and are in excellent conditionViscous R200 LSD (getting a little tired, and probably ready for a 1.5 or 2 way Kaaz! )GTS-R BBS alloy Japanese wheels with Bridgestone GIII tyres Factory 4WS is currently operational.Air-conditioning has recently been serviced and re-gassedEBC green stuff pads on the front, Bendix Ultimates on the rear.Full 3" exhaust from the turbo back with CAT/resonator and stainless muffler. Sounds EXCELLENT (Ringwood performance exhaust)6 x new spark plugs fittedWater pump has been replaced, and the timing belt has been replaced with a GATES belt.Hasa Panasonic head unit with Panasonic 6" speakers in the front, and 6"in the rear.

The gearbox is a little crunchy but nothing to bad if you know how to drive it.

Price $8000 firm.

Price does not include RWC, will need 2 new tyres and windscreen for RWC.

    • Resizing injectors in Nistune can be done a couple of ways, and there are a couple of ways that you can make a mess of it. The tuner needs to be really aware of the effects of whichever approach he uses (either K, or TIM). They are both easy enough to "get the injector size right" to run the engine. But little details like old start enrichment and hot start are affected differently, depending on which boxes you check.
